REVIEW UPDATE: it’s all about tolerances! Although the stripping head sized for BV4 wire is a close equivalent to 12 Gauge wire, it turns out that 12 Gauge has to be stripped using the smallest attachment which is sized for BV2.5 or around 14 Gauge. So, that’s done! NOW I have to figure out if the stripping length is adjustable. The video shows a nice long strip, but the BV2.5 head is only stripping 11mm for me. That’s fine if you use the Push In fasteners instead of wire nuts, but inadequate for a good secure twist before securing with a wire nut as in the product video. Stand by…Product is sized for Asian BV wire sizes. The BV4 is roughly equivalent to 12 Gauge. Right out of the box I could not get it to strip or twist wires as shown in the video. It also requires wire nuts without any wings. The pieces all appear to be well constructed. I haven’t determined why the stripping function doesn’t work. Might be Pilot Error, but tried rotation in both directions, starting rotation before and after wire insertion, without success. Will continue to work on it since it looks simple and foolproof. Excellent Tools for the Specific Function of Stripping Wires
This review is for the COOEURINS Wire Stripping & Twisting ToolsOverall: 5 StarsI performed a number of tests on various gauge wires and wire connectors to see how these tools worked compared to a less expensive version I also reviewed. In my testing, I found some of the same issues that I'd run into with the other set, namely that using these with your drill driver can be a bit tricky - going too fast and you can easily lose control over the wires as well as your drill driver. Too slow, and it's difficult to make the wire stripping and twisting work as it should. Once you've mastered the process and determine the proper speed, these little tools can be a true time saver - and protect your fingers as well from sharp wire ends. The wire cap twister that is provided with this kit is the easiest of the tools to master, and it was almost identical to the same tool included in the less expensive kit. I like the nice case that the tools come in with the foam cutouts using the Japanese shadowbox approach. It's too bad that the wire cap twisting tool doesn't have it's own cutout, though that's easily added. I also like the quality of the manufacturing of the metal tools and the fact that they have separate adjustable blades for stripping the wires, a significant improvement over the less expensive version where just a sharp edge on the tool performs that function. I also like that length of the wire to be stripped can be easily adjusted. These tools work best with solid core wires, wires made up of smaller bundles of copper cable don't give the same quality result. I would recommend that before using any of these tools for your real application that you use some wire scraps and practice; you'll appreciate it.

Look better than they perform
The look and feel of the wire stripping tools are great for a tool addict like myself. Each wire stripper has a solid, hefty feel, an attractive color, with nice fit and finish. The set comes beautifully displayed in a dedicated hard plastic case with each wire stripper comfortably nestled in a shadow-board cut foam insert. There is one quarter inch driver arbor for all three wire strippers.I had high hopes for these, but feel that they came up a little lacking. I think the success of these tools requires a fair amount practice and futzing, but also the right wire. As you can see in my review photos, they did strip the wire, but they always put a twist in the insulation. I don't think that the code inspection would think too highly of this. These tools are not marked or sized for standard AWG American wire gauges. There is a range of adjustability to the tools, but it is basically trial and error and you are on your own as the instructions are of little value. If I can ever get them adjusted to where they work smoothly, I plan on marking them for the wire gauge and then leaving them.The wire nut twister is pretty straightforward and works reasonably well, but for how long I am not sure since it is all plastic. This part of the set feels like an afterthought as it lacks the same build quality as the strippers themselves and does even have a cutout in the foam. If you are have the time and patience, you may eventually be able to get decent results with this set. Personally, I am not convinced that they are worth the effort.
